Techniques for Eliminating Dirt and Pollutants

Effective techniques for eliminating debris and contaminants from aquatic bodies play a critical role in protecting water quality and ecosystem health. Among the most popular methods are mechanical removal and chemical treatments. Mechanical removal involves utilizing specialized equipment, such as skimmers and dredgers, to physically eliminate debris like leaves, algae, and sediment from the water. This approach lessens disruption to the aquatic environment while effectively reducing pollutant levels.

Chemical-based treatments, including algaecides and herbicides, can address specific contaminants but need to be utilized judiciously to avoid harming non-target species. Biological methods, like introducing beneficial microorganisms, present an environmentally friendly alternative for decomposing organic waste and pollutants.

Routine monitoring of water quality can direct the implementation of these methods, ensuring ideal results. By implementing a combination of these methods, pond and lake managers can greatly enhance the health and sustainability of aquatic ecosystems.

Enhancing Water Quality for Wildlife

Although the health of aquatic ecosystems is essential for supporting varied wildlife, bettering water quality remains a fundamental challenge for pond and lake managers. Excessive nutrient levels, often arising from runoff, can cause harmful algal blooms that diminish oxygen and jeopardize aquatic life. Effective management practices concentrate on reducing these nutrient inputs through buffer zones and sediment control.

Additionally, sustaining ideal pH levels and temperature is essential for the survival of delicate species. Caretakers often track these parameters attentively to guarantee a balanced ecosystem. The introduction of native plant species can improve water filtration and create habitats for fish and invertebrates, consequently supporting biodiversity.

Consistent reviews and adaptations to management strategies are necessary, as conditions can transform fast. Eventually, the commitment to elevating water quality not only aids wildlife but also boosts the recreational value of lakes and ponds for the surrounding community.

Natural Cleaning Methods

Contemporary pond and lake management more and more highlights natural cleaning methods, which harness the power of ecosystems to recover water quality without harmful chemicals. These techniques include the introduction of beneficial bacteria and enzymes that disintegrate organic matter, therefore promoting a balanced ecosystem. Aquatic plants perform a critical function by absorbing excess nutrients, which supports controlling algae growth. Additionally, utilizing natural predators, such as fish species that consume unwanted pests, can preserve a healthy aquatic environment. Regularly aerating the water increases oxygen levels, facilitating the breakdown of pollutants. By integrating these natural techniques, water bodies can attain improved clarity and health while protecting the delicate balance of their ecosystems, ultimately producing sustainable and effective management practices.

Sustainable Tool Options

Natural cleaning approaches offer a firm base for maintaining healthy aquatic ecosystems, yet the tools and equipment utilized in the process also occupy a vital role. Environmentally friendly equipment options are necessary for sustainable pond and lake management. For illustration, solar-powered aerators improve oxygen levels without the carbon footprint connected to traditional models. Biodegradable cleaning agents can reliably remove algae and debris while decreasing harm to wildlife. Additionally, manual tools like rakes and nets diminish reliance on chemical treatments. Utilizing these green options not only ensures cleaner water but also promotes a balanced ecosystem. By opting for sustainable equipment, pond and lake managers can successfully address cleaning needs while prioritizing environmental health and conservation.
